Stories We Tell After Midnight by Elizabeth Donald, M. P. Giddings, Jane Hawley

4.0

Solid horror anthology

I really liked this anthology. Some stories were forgettable but for the most part they were fantastic. A couple of the stories really affected me in one way or another. Their is something for everyone in this collection. Backwoods horror, ghosts, fae creatures, murderers, real life horror. There is a cw: self harm for one of the best stories in the collection. The only reason I didn't give it 5 stars is because of those aforementioned forgettable stories.
